图形化编程是什么样的工作
-
图形化编程是一种通过图形界面进行编程的方法。它通过使用图形化的元素和图形符号来代替传统的编程语言代码,使编程过程更加直观和易于理解。
在图形化编程中,开发人员可以通过拖拽和连接图形元素来构建程序的逻辑。这些图形元素代表了不同的功能和操作,比如条件判断、循环、变量赋值等等。通过将这些图形元素组合在一起,可以实现复杂的程序逻辑。
图形化编程通常使用可视化编程工具或者集成开发环境(IDE)来实现。这些工具提供了一个图形界面,开发人员可以在其中创建和编辑程序。通过拖拽和连接图形元素,开发人员可以快速构建程序的逻辑,并实时查看程序的运行结果。
图形化编程适用于各种不同的应用场景。它可以用于开发游戏、制作动画、设计交互界面等等。与传统的文本编程相比,图形化编程更加易于上手,无需掌握复杂的语法和语法规则。这使得它成为了许多非专业开发人员和初学者的首选。
然而,图形化编程也有一些限制。由于图形化元素的有限性,它可能无法满足某些复杂的编程需求。此外,图形化编程通常会产生冗长的图形布局,使得程序的结构不够清晰和易于维护。因此,在某些情况下,传统的文本编程可能更加适合。
总的来说,图形化编程是一种通过图形界面进行编程的方法,它使得编程过程更加直观和易于理解。它适用于各种不同的应用场景,并且对于非专业开发人员和初学者来说是一个很好的入门选择。然而,它也有一些限制,不能满足所有的编程需求。因此,在选择编程方法时,需要根据具体情况进行权衡和选择。
1年前 -
图形化编程是一种通过图形界面和拖拽操作来进行程序设计的方法。它的目的是降低编程的难度,使非专业的用户也能够轻松地创建自己的应用程序。图形化编程工作通常包括以下几个方面:
-
开发图形化编程工具:图形化编程工具是图形化编程的基础,它提供了一系列的图形元素和操作,用户可以通过拖拽这些元素来组合成自己的程序。图形化编程工作的一部分就是开发这样的工具,包括设计图形元素的样式和功能,实现元素之间的连接和交互逻辑等。
-
设计用户界面:图形化编程的一个重要特点是用户界面的设计。图形化编程工作需要设计出直观、易用的界面,使用户能够快速理解和操作图形元素。这包括选择合适的图形元素,设计界面布局和交互方式,以及提供友好的操作反馈等。
-
开发图形元素库:图形元素库是图形化编程工具的核心部分,它提供了各种各样的图形元素,包括按钮、文本框、图片等。图形化编程工作需要开发这样的图形元素库,包括实现图形元素的绘制和交互功能,以及提供丰富的样式和属性设置。
-
实现图形化编程逻辑:图形化编程工作需要将用户通过拖拽组合的图形元素转化为实际的程序逻辑。这包括解析用户的操作,生成对应的代码,以及实现图形元素之间的连接和交互逻辑。图形化编程工作需要编写相关的算法和代码,以实现这些功能。
-
测试和优化:图形化编程工作不仅包括开发,还需要进行测试和优化。测试是为了确保图形化编程工具的稳定性和功能正确性,包括对图形元素的各种操作进行测试,以及检查生成的代码是否正确。优化是为了提升图形化编程工具的性能和用户体验,包括对图形元素库和代码生成算法进行优化,以提高程序的执行效率和响应速度。
总之,图形化编程工作是一个综合性的工作,需要涉及到界面设计、图形元素开发、逻辑实现、测试和优化等多个方面。它的目标是简化编程过程,提高非专业用户的编程能力,使他们能够更轻松地创建自己的应用程序。
1年前 -
-
图形化编程是一种通过图形界面来创建程序的方法。与传统的文本编程相比,图形化编程更加直观和易于理解,适合初学者和非专业人士使用。它通过拖拽和连接图形化的代码块来完成程序的编写,而不需要手动输入代码。
图形化编程通常使用的工具是集成开发环境(IDE),其中包含了各种预定义的代码块和函数,用户只需要选择合适的代码块并将其连接起来,就能够完成程序的编写。这些代码块通常以图形化的方式呈现,例如方块、箭头、线条等,每个代码块代表一个特定的功能或操作。
图形化编程的工作流程通常包括以下几个步骤:
-
选择合适的图形化编程工具:根据需要选择合适的图形化编程工具,例如Scratch、Blockly等。这些工具通常提供了丰富的功能和代码库,适合不同的应用场景。
-
设计程序逻辑:在图形化编程工具中,用户可以通过拖拽和连接代码块来设计程序的逻辑。每个代码块代表一个特定的功能或操作,例如控制流程、循环、变量等。
-
拖拽和连接代码块:根据程序的逻辑,用户可以从代码库中选择合适的代码块,并将其拖拽到工作区中。然后,用户可以通过连接代码块的方式来定义程序的执行顺序和逻辑关系。
-
设置参数和属性:在连接代码块的过程中,用户可以设置不同的参数和属性,以满足程序的需求。例如,设置循环次数、变量值、条件判断等。
-
调试和测试:完成程序的编写后,用户可以进行调试和测试,以确保程序的正确性和稳定性。图形化编程工具通常提供了调试功能,用户可以逐步执行程序,并观察变量的变化和程序的运行结果。
-
运行和发布:完成调试和测试后,用户可以将程序运行在目标平台上。图形化编程工具通常支持将程序导出为可执行文件或嵌入到其他应用程序中。
总的来说,图形化编程是一种通过图形界面来创建程序的方法,它简化了程序的编写过程,提高了编程的可视化和易用性。它适用于初学者和非专业人士,帮助他们快速入门并实现自己的创意和想法。
1年前 -